Australian Release News Support Apolyton, buy Civilization 2

Got some news from the gameswarehouse today. Looks like there is noStreet date so whenever it hits, it hits so from various estimates from the 9th to the 16th is fair game. here's the transcript of the email I got today.

Regards
Stefan

quote:

I have talked to OziSoft yesterday morning and again this morning they did
not have it booked into their Warehouse yet but they still expected us to
have it tomorrow on the 9th (I am not sure how this can be) They said I
could call them again tomorrow and they might know more but that is what I
was told on Wednesday.

So it looks like we will not have it until early next week. There has been
no Street date set on this titles (a street date restricts stores so than
cannot sell it until that day) so as each store receives the game they can
sell it. As not all stores can get it on the same day there may be a few
days between when each store has Civilisation III.

if you have any other question or require other information please let me
know thanks for asking us at Games Warehouse.
